#5d1682 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5d1682 is composed of 36.5% red, 8.6%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.5% cyan, 83.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 279.4 degrees, a saturation of 71.1% and a lightness of 29.8%. #5d1682 color hex could be obtained by blending #ba2cff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

#5d1682 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5d1682 has RGB values of R:93, G:22,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.83,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 6100610.

Shades and Tints of #5d1682
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09020d is the darkest color, while #fdfb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5d1682
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4c4b4d is the less saturated color, while #630494 is the most saturated one.
